The spring is from C&R surplus.  You can also make one by twisting a paperclip around a pin or punch to shape it, then torch and quench it a few times.  The last time you'll want to let it air cool.

Not the best spring in the world, but it works.  The C&R is very light; that's why I use it for the role I do:  It smooths things out nicely.

It was suggested I post some Mosin pictures.  I apologize in advance for the screw heads; they were taken apart literally hundreds of times.  I've since replaced them and found a proper bit for my torque wrench that will not cause damage to the new ones!





Front view of the prototype that started my business...


... and the rear.

The action is shimmed and the barrel corked:



I also made some cool things like a two-stage Finn M39-style trigger.  Instead of pins, it has bearings :D









You can barely see a couple bearings under the sear.

I'm not going to risk selling it though.  Liability.  Dangit.

This rifle is capable of this (or rather, I'm capable of doing this, with my 20/55 sight; I'm sure the rifle's much better):



I had to work for that group, but as long as I have a target I can see, I can do about that.  I take coyotes at 200 yards.  That's about as far as I can see, uncorrected. 

I know what these rifles can do and I love to see folks wring them out.  Heck, a Finnish M39 had to have at least a 1.3MOA capability to be accepted into service!

I am Josh Smith, founder and sole slave of Smith-Sights LLC. 

I googled some search terms to see what I'd come across, and Google kicked up this board.  I'd looked before to try to find a Hawaiian gun board but gave up the search.  Last I knew only one person had a carry permit in the State of Hawaii, and that was a lady related to the governor.  This was some years back I read this.

My favorite firearms are the 1911, which I carry daily, and the Mosin-Nagant rifle.  Both are very "tinkerable" and I'm a tinker.  My Mosin is a regular Russian modified using Finnish principles.  The trigger pull is now a very fine two-stage and it shoots sub-MOA while retaining its stock look.  I'm happy with it!

Anyway, I located the board through a question on 7.62x54r, and I stayed because of the lawsuit in favor of the Second Amendment.
